U.S. Coast Guard Offloads $12 Million in Cocaine in St. Petersburg

The Coast Guard offloaded the drugs early Sunday at the agency's St. Petersburg sector headquarters

The U.S. Coast Guard has dropped off more than $12 million of cocaine in St. Petersburg.
 
Coast Guard officials tell the Tampa Bay Times that the cocaine was seized off the waters of northeast Panama in early February.
 
The Coast Guard offloaded the drugs early Sunday at the agency's St. Petersburg sector headquarters.
